Flight Schedules

Last Updated: Sat, 2 Nov, 2024

  • Time Earliest
    • Earliest
    • Latest
  • Depart Earliest
    • Earliest
    • Latest
  • Arrive
    • Earliest
    • Latest
  • Duration
    • Shortest
    • Longest
  • Stopover
    All
  • Airline Filter by Airline
    View All Airline
  • Availability
    • M
    • T
    • W
    • T
    • F
    • S
    • S
  • 11:55 DUR
    13:00 MPM
    1Hrs, 05m Direct
  • DURDurban International Airport 11:55 - MPM 13:00 1h 05m Direct
  • DURDurban International Airport 11:55
  • MPMMaputo Airport 13:00
  • 1h 05m
  • Direct
  • Qatar Airways (QR 1376)Airbus A359
  • Qatar Airways (QR 1376)
    • M
    • -
    • W
    • -
    • F
    • S
    • S
  • Airbus A359
  • 11:15 DUR
    15:05 MPM
    3Hrs, 50m 1 Stop (JNB)
  • DURDurban International Airport 11:15 - MPM 15:05 3h 50m 1 Stop (JNB) Johannesburg
  • DURDurban International Airport 11:15
    JNBJohannesburg O.R. Tambo International Airport 13:55
  • JNBJohannesburg O.R. Tambo International Airport 12:25
    MPMMaputo Airport 15:05
  • 3h 50m (1h 30m)
  • 1 Stop JNB · Johannesburg 1h 30m
  • Airlink (4Z 554)Embraer Emb E90
    Airlink (4Z 272)Embraer Emb E90
  • Airlink (4Z 554)
    • M
    • T
    • W
    • T
    • F
    • S
    • S
  • 14:40 DUR
    20:40 MPM
    6Hrs, 00m 1 Stop (JNB)
  • DURDurban International Airport 14:40 - MPM 20:40 6h 1 Stop (JNB) Johannesburg
  • DURDurban International Airport 14:40
    JNBJohannesburg O.R. Tambo International Airport 19:30
  • JNBJohannesburg O.R. Tambo International Airport 15:50
    MPMMaputo Airport 20:40
  • 6h (3h 40m)
  • 1 Stop JNB · Johannesburg 3h 40m
  • South African Airways (SA 558)Boeing 737 800
    LAM Mozambique Airlines (TM 306)Crj Canadair Regional
  • South African Airways (SA 558)
    • M
    • -
    • W
    • T
    • -
    • S
    • S
  • 14:45 DUR
    20:40 MPM
    5Hrs, 55m 1 Stop (JNB)
  • DURDurban International Airport 14:45 - MPM 20:40 5h 55m 1 Stop (JNB) Johannesburg
  • DURDurban International Airport 14:45
    JNBJohannesburg O.R. Tambo International Airport 19:30
  • JNBJohannesburg O.R. Tambo International Airport 16:00
    MPMMaputo Airport 20:40
  • 5h 55m (3h 30m)
  • 1 Stop JNB · Johannesburg 3h 30m
  • CemAir (5Z 329)Dehavilland Dash 8 400
    LAM Mozambique Airlines (TM 306)Crj Canadair Regional
  • CemAir (5Z 329)
    • -
    • T
    • -
    • -
    • F
    • -
    • -
  • 15:20 DUR
    20:40 MPM
    5Hrs, 20m 1 Stop (JNB)
  • DURDurban International Airport 15:20 - MPM 20:40 5h 20m 1 Stop (JNB) Johannesburg
  • DURDurban International Airport 15:20
    JNBJohannesburg O.R. Tambo International Airport 19:30
  • JNBJohannesburg O.R. Tambo International Airport 16:30
    MPMMaputo Airport 20:40
  • 5h 20m (3h)
  • 1 Stop JNB · Johannesburg 3h
  • South African Airways (SA 562)Airbus
    LAM Mozambique Airlines (TM 306)Crj Canadair Regional
  • South African Airways (SA 562)
    • M
    • T
    • W
    • T
    • F
    • -
    • -
No Schedules Sorry, there are no schedules matching your filters. Try removing one. reset
What’s the fastest flight time from Durban to Maputo?

The fastest flight time for direct flights from Durban to Maputo is 1 hour 5 minutes. Check latest flight schedules & prices on Wego.

How far is Maputo from Durban?

The flight distance between Durban and Maputo is 468km. Check all available flights on Wego.

When is the earliest and latest flight of the day?

The earliest flight of the day departs at 11:15. The last flight of the day departs at 11:15. See the full list of flight times on Wego.

How many airlines offer direct flights from Durban to Maputo?

There are 1 airlines that offer direct flights from Durban to Maputo. Find out the list of airlines on Wego.